We all grew up learning the alphabet through the ABC song. So much so that if you ask most adults to tell you which letter comes after another (e.g the letter T answer U) they will sing their way to it.
The song has pauses between "G," "P," "S," "V" "X" and ended with "Y and Z."
Some educators feel that the LMNOP part of the song is too difficult for children to enunciate. I guess they're concerned that if it's too hard to sing they wouldn't learn it. So some schools have now changed the song. Same melody but tweaked the rhythm to slow down the LMNOP.
